Resort and Hospitality SchoolsWith 11 Resort and Hospitality Schools, Washington, "The Chinook State", provides you with a variety of colleges to choose from.

Resort and Hospitality diplomas are without exception strongly sought after by companies these days, and students who graduate in this program have countless opportunities ready for them directly after they finish school.

Salary estimates for job positions in the Resort and Hospitality industry, like a food and beverage manager, are usually high relative to most other Washington wages and compensation.
